7-Octene-1,2-diol

Description:
7-Octene-1,2-diol is an organic compound characterized by its structure, which features a long carbon chain with a double bond and two hydroxyl (–OH) groups. This compound belongs to the class of alkenes and is classified as a diol due to the presence of two alcohol functional groups. Its molecular formula typically reflects the presence of eight carbon atoms, making it an octene derivative. The double bond in the octene structure contributes to its reactivity, allowing for various chemical transformations, such as oxidation or polymerization. The hydroxyl groups impart hydrophilicity, enhancing its solubility in water compared to non-functionalized hydrocarbons. 7-Octene-1,2-diol can be utilized in various applications, including as an intermediate in organic synthesis, in the production of surfactants, or as a potential building block for more complex molecules. Its physical properties, such as boiling point and melting point, are influenced by the molecular structure and the presence of functional groups, which also affect its reactivity and interactions with other substances.
